Five Years After Winter Storm Uri: Is Texas Prepared?
The fallout from Winter Storm Uri in February 2021 left Texas grappling with profound challenges to its power grid. Five years later, experts agree that while significant advancements have been made, vulnerabilities still lurk beneath the surface. As the state braces for potential extreme weather events, understanding these improvements and ongoing risks is imperative for Texans.
Progress Made Since Uri: A Resilient Grid?
In the wake of Winter Storm Uri, which resulted in days-long blackouts and tragic fatalities, Texas officials took immediate action to fortify its power grid. The Electric Reliability Council of Texas (ERCOT) implemented stricter weatherization standards for power plants and prioritized investments in renewable energy and battery storage systems. The new regulations demand that energy providers harden their infrastructure against severe weather, significantly decreasing performance failures compared to the 2021 freeze when less than half of natural gas units were operational.
As a result, ERCOT reported a marked improvement in grid reliability during recent weather events, including another winter storm that struck Texas earlier this month. For the first time since the devastating blackouts, the energy supply exceeded demand without widespread outages, marking a notable victory for grid resilience.
The New Energy Landscape: Solar and Battery Storage Growth
Texas has emerged as a leader in solar energy production and battery storage, adding over 40 gigawatts to the grid—enough to supply electricity to millions at peak demand. The integration of these renewable sources, combined with innovative energy management systems, enhances the grid's flexibility in moments of crisis. Battery systems now account for a significant portion of the energy mix, supplying more than 7,000 megawatts at peak times, equivalent to powering approximately 1.75 million homes.
However, experts caution that while these advancements have bolstered supply during summer months, solar generation dips during winter conditions, exposing the grid to potential weaknesses if similar weather patterns to those of Uri resurface.
Current Challenges: Increased Demand and Infrastructure Strain
Despite these improvements, Texas faces mounting challenges as electricity demand escalates. ERCOT projects that peak power needs could grow substantially—expected to increase from about 87 gigawatts now to roughly 145 gigawatts by 2031, largely driven by data centers and cryptocurrency operations. With aggressive expansion plans for these energy-intensive industries, experts warn that increased demand may outpace infrastructure growth, putting stress on the already strained grid.
The dependence on cryptography mining and other tech-heavy industries looms as a double-edged sword. While they promise economic growth, they risk exacerbating existing strains on the electrical supply, leaving Texans vulnerable during peak demand scenarios.
Community Preparedness: A Culture of Caution
The memories of the 2021 freeze continue to resonate strongly within Texas communities. Many Texans, like paramedic Jesus Contreras, prepare for impending frost with heightened vigilance, stocking up on essentials in anticipation of potential outages. This collective mentality reinforces the importance of personal preparedness in a region learning to navigate new realities regarding electricity availability during winter weather.
In light of the changes in the grid, the culture of preparation among Texas residents reflects a community-wide commitment to avoid the mistakes of the past—a vital move as climate change intensifies the unpredictability of winter storms.
